Hey i have a question.........i have never done it but.... i don't see what it would hurt.......Can you water sand the sealer before base coating?????? to make sure all trash is gone????

Yeah, I do it all the time, just make sure its fully cured. I use PPG DP series epoxy with alittle reducer added for a final sealer. I like to wetsand it before painting, makes it real slick!
